Am Ronnewinkler Berg
Am Ronnewinkler Berg is a locality in Drolshagen, Olpe, North Rhine-Westphalia. Am Ronnewinkler Berg is situated nearby to the locality In der Mühlenschlade, as well as near the hamlet Alperscheid.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Olpe
Town
Photo: Wikimedia, CC BY-SA 2.5.
Olpe is a town situated in the foothills of the Ebbegebirge in North Rhine-Westphalia, roughly 60 km east of Cologne and 20 km northwest of Siegen. It is part of the Regierungsbezirk of Arnsberg and is the seat of the district of Olpe.
